Well I applied the Waterford DT deacls to the 1970 Paramount yesterday. I'm not really thrilled with the Waterford "Dry Application" decals. I would up with the placement a bit more toward the topside of the downtube than I intended, due to the fact that once the decal contacts the tube, it is very difficult to adjust the position slightly as one can to with waterslide, for example.

I stiil need another set of decals to refurbish the 1971 Paramount from Sam Fitzsimmons. Is there any source for early 70's Paramount decals besides Waterford? Besides not being thrilled with the application method, they aren't cheap - $75 a set last time I bought any.
